Endometriosis and Fibroids: A Functional Medicine Approach to Women’s Health
Endometriosis is associated with chronic pelvic pain, fibrosis, adhesions, infertility, and reduced quality of life. It may be missed or diagnosed late, particularly in women with mild, unclear, or no symptoms.
Uterine fibroids may be associated with heavy menstrual bleeding, pelvic pain or pressure, abdominal fullness, frequent urination, constipation, and iron deficiency. Their effects vary depending on their size, number, and location.
Functional medicine views endometriosis and uterine fibroids as multifactorial conditions. Rather than applying the same protocol to every woman, the functional medicine approach evaluates the interaction between hormones, inflammation, gut health, nutritional status, metabolic health, lifestyle, and environmental exposures.
What Factors Does Functional Medicine Assess?
Although there is no single clearly established cause that explains every case of endometriosis or fibroids, functional medicine explores several potentially contributing factors.
1. Hormone Balance and Estrogen Metabolism
Endometriosis and uterine fibroids are sensitive to hormonal signals. Therefore, functional assessment may look beyond a single estrogen measurement and consider:
The relative balance between estrogen and progesterone.
Estrogen metabolism pathways.
The role of the liver and gut in processing and eliminating hormone metabolites.
Menstrual cycle regularity, length, and bleeding patterns.
The effects of stress and disrupted sleep on hormonal regulation.
The relationship between insulin, metabolic health, and hormone balance.
Comprehensive hormone testing, such as DUTCH Complete or DUTCH Plus, may be used to assess estrogens and their metabolites, progesterone metabolites, androgens, cortisol, and DHEA-S.
DUTCH Cycle Mapping Plus may be considered when cycle-long hormonal patterns, irregular cycles, or fertility-related questions need to be evaluated.
Not every woman requires advanced hormone testing. Testing should be selected according to her symptoms, medical history, and the specific clinical questions that need to be answered.
2. Inflammation and Immune Dysregulation
Endometriosis is associated with complex inflammatory and immune processes, as well as oxidative stress. Research has also identified associations between endometriosis and other inflammatory conditions, including:
Irritable bowel syndrome.
Inflammatory bowel disease.
Fibromyalgia.
Chronic fatigue syndrome.
Autoimmune conditions such as rheumatoid arthritis.
Increased mast-cell activity in some individuals.
These associations do not prove that one condition causes another. However, they highlight the importance of evaluating immune function, gut health, and systemic inflammation rather than viewing the reproductive system in isolation.
Functional assessment may include inflammatory markers such as high-sensitivity C-reactive protein, or hs-CRP, with ESR when clinically relevant.
3. Gut Health and the Microbiome
The gut microbiome is connected to immune regulation, systemic inflammation, and estrogen metabolism. The term estrobolome describes the collection of bacterial genes in the gut that can influence how estrogen is metabolized and recirculated.
Gut dysbiosis, impaired digestion, chronic constipation, and irregular bowel movements may affect the elimination of hormone metabolites. Bloating, constipation, diarrhea, nausea, and painful bowel movements are also frequently reported by women with endometriosis.
A Rupa Health review of the functional medicine approach to endometriosis discusses differences observed between the gut microbiomes of women with and without endometriosis. However, the direction of the relationship remains unclear: dysbiosis may contribute to the condition, the condition may alter the microbiome, or both processes may occur together.
When significant gastrointestinal symptoms are present, functional assessment may include comprehensive stool testing to evaluate digestion, the microbiome, intestinal inflammation, and factors affecting bowel regularity and estrogen metabolism.
4. Iron and Micronutrient Status
Heavy or prolonged menstrual bleeding may increase the risk of iron deficiency, even before anemia becomes apparent.
A functional assessment may include:
Complete blood count.
Ferritin.
Serum iron and transferrin saturation.
Total iron-binding capacity.
Vitamin D.
Vitamin B12 and folate.
Broader micronutrient assessment when multiple nutritional deficiencies are suspected.
The goal is not to prescribe a standard collection of supplements. It is to identify actual deficiencies and provide targeted nutritional support based on the results.
5. Blood Sugar and Insulin Regulation
Metabolic health can influence inflammatory and hormonal signaling. Functional assessment may therefore include:
Fasting blood glucose.
Fasting insulin.
HbA1c.
Weight and waist circumference.
Physical activity.
Intake of added sugars and refined carbohydrates.

6. Environmental Exposures and Endocrine-Disrupting Chemicals
Functional medicine also evaluates exposure to substances that may interfere with hormonal signaling. These substances are commonly described as endocrine-disrupting chemicals.
Potential sources include certain:
Plastic containers and food packaging.
Personal-care products and fragrances.
Pesticides.
Household cleaning products.
Persistent organic pollutants.
Contaminated food or water sources.
Assessment begins with a detailed occupational, dietary, and environmental exposure history. Selected environmental toxin or heavy-metal testing may be considered when there is a relevant history of exposure rather than being used routinely for every woman.
Which Functional Medicine Tests May Be Considered?
Testing is selected according to the individual’s symptoms and health history. It may include:
Complete blood count with ferritin and a full iron panel.
Vitamin D, vitamin B12, and folate.
hs-CRP and ESR when indicated.
Comprehensive metabolic and liver panels.
Fasting glucose, fasting insulin, and HbA1c.
Thyroid assessment when clinically relevant.
Hormones and hormone metabolites when indicated.
Comprehensive stool testing when significant digestive symptoms or dysbiosis are suspected.
Environmental exposure testing based on a clear exposure history.
The value of a test is not determined by the number of biomarkers it contains. A test should address a specific clinical question and have the potential to change the individualized plan.
A Functional Nutrition Approach to Endometriosis and Fibroids
The functional medicine nutrition approach generally emphasizes an anti-inflammatory, plant-forward eating pattern similar to a Mediterranean-style diet.
The plan may include:
A diverse range of vegetables and fruits.
Cruciferous vegetables such as broccoli, cauliflower, cabbage, Brussels sprouts, and kale.
Adequate protein.
Fish and other omega-3-rich foods.
Extra-virgin olive oil.
Nuts and seeds according to tolerance.
Adequate fiber to support regular bowel movements.
Prebiotic and probiotic foods according to gastrointestinal tolerance.
Herbs and spices such as ginger, garlic, rosemary, and turmeric.
Whole grains or gluten-free whole grains, depending on individual tolerance.
Foods and exposures commonly reduced in these protocols include:
Ultra-processed foods.
Fried foods.
Trans fats.
Added sugar.
Refined carbohydrates.
Processed meat and excessive red meat.
Alcohol.
Excessive caffeine.
A supervised, time-limited trial excluding gluten or dairy may be considered when symptoms suggest an intolerance. This does not mean that every woman needs to eliminate these foods permanently.
What Does the Research Say About Diet?
A systematic review examining the effect of diet on endometriosis-related pain found that several dietary interventions were associated with improvements in pain perception. The approaches studied included polyunsaturated fatty acids, a gluten-free diet, and a low-nickel diet.
However, the number of studies was limited, and not all interventions were evaluated in controlled trials.
A more recent 2024 systematic review and meta-analysis of randomized controlled trials found that dietary interventions and nutrient compounds may have the potential to reduce endometriosis-related pain, particularly dysmenorrhea.
However, the studies had substantial heterogeneity and moderate or high risks of bias. The results therefore cannot be translated into one standardized endometriosis diet for all women.
Supplements From a Functional Medicine Perspective
Supplements should be selected according to laboratory findings, symptoms, medications, bleeding patterns, liver and gut health, and pregnancy intentions. They should not be used as a fixed protocol for every woman.
Options discussed in functional medicine resources and scientific studies include:
Omega-3 fatty acids.
Curcumin.
Vitamin D when deficiency is present.
Vitamins C and E.
Magnesium when indicated.
N-acetyl cysteine, or NAC.
Alpha-lipoic acid.
Glutathione.
Green tea extract containing EGCG.
Vitex for selected menstrual-cycle patterns.
A review of dietary supplements for endometriosis found that the strength of evidence varies considerably between supplements. Some findings come from human studies, while others are based mainly on laboratory or animal research.
The review also noted that studies are frequently limited by small sample sizes and experimental designs. There is currently no consistent agreement on standardized doses or treatment durations.
Vitamins C and E for Endometriosis-Related Pain
A 2024 systematic review and meta-analysis included five randomized controlled trials. Combined vitamin C and vitamin E supplementation was associated with a higher proportion of participants reporting reductions in chronic pelvic pain, dysmenorrhea, and pain during intercourse compared with placebo.
However, the included trials were small, follow-up was short, and several studies had some risk-of-bias concerns. The findings are promising but require confirmation in larger and longer randomized trials.
Vitamin D and Uterine Fibroids
A 2024 systematic review and meta-analysis found that women with fibroids had lower serum vitamin D concentrations and higher odds of vitamin D deficiency.
The randomized trials included in the review also reported a modest difference in fibroid-size changes among women with vitamin D insufficiency who received supplementation.
However, heterogeneity between studies was high, and the doses and treatment durations varied. Vitamin D supplementation should therefore be individualized according to blood levels and follow-up rather than based on a universal dose.
Green Tea Extract and Uterine Fibroids
A preliminary randomized clinical study of green tea extract reported improvements in total fibroid volume, symptom severity, quality of life, and anemia related to blood loss over four months.
However, it was a preliminary study and is not sufficient by itself to establish a universal protocol. Concentrated green tea extracts may not be suitable for everyone, and the dose, product quality, and liver health require consideration.
Supporting the Liver and Regular Elimination
In functional medicine, supporting detoxification does not mean relying on juice cleanses or taking a large collection of detoxification supplements.
The goal is to support the body’s normal pathways for processing and eliminating hormones and external compounds.
Foundational strategies include:
Adequate protein and micronutrient intake.
A diverse intake of vegetables.
Gradually increasing fiber according to tolerance.
Maintaining regular bowel movements.
Adequate hydration.
Reducing alcohol and ultra-processed foods.
Addressing constipation and gastrointestinal dysfunction.
Supplements such as NAC, alpha-lipoic acid, glutathione, or milk thistle may be considered when there is an individualized indication rather than being prescribed automatically to every woman.
Movement, Sleep, and Stress Regulation
A functional medicine plan may also include lifestyle factors that influence inflammation, hormonal regulation, and pain perception.
Options include:
Regular physical activity according to individual ability.
Yoga and gentle movement.
Breathing exercises.
Progressive muscle relaxation.
Meditation and mindfulness practices.
Mindfulness-based psychological interventions.
Cognitive behavioral therapy.
Consistent sleep routines and sleep-quality support.
Acupuncture provided by a qualified practitioner.
Massage as a supportive relaxation strategy when appropriate.
These approaches are selected according to symptoms, physical capacity, personal preferences, and response rather than being applied as one standard program.
How Is a Functional Medicine Plan Monitored?
A functional plan requires clear outcome measures. These may include:
Pain severity, location, and relationship to the menstrual cycle.
Bleeding duration and intensity.
Menstrual cycle length and regularity.
Bloating, constipation, or diarrhea.
Energy levels.
Sleep quality.
Bladder symptoms.
Ability to complete daily activities.
Overall quality of life.
Iron, vitamin, hormone, or inflammatory markers when relevant.
Some nutritional, hormonal, and inflammatory markers may be reassessed after approximately three to six months, depending on the intervention.
The timing of repeat imaging for fibroid monitoring should be individualized according to fibroid size, symptoms, previous findings, and the clinical situation.

Can functional testing identify the single root cause?
Endometriosis and fibroids are multifactorial conditions. Functional testing may identify modifiable imbalances and contributing factors, but it does not necessarily reveal one single cause.
